When you put a value to the counter, for example more than 15 and at a number of attempts 10000. the matrix interference in Loop indefinitely What is the reason for this and how can I fix the problem
code
m=15;
klp=0;
for i=1:m
klp=klp+1;
lp(klp)=top;
end
lp(klp)=top interference to infinity loop

Are you sure it is an infinite loop, and not just very slow? You are not preallocating your output array, so every time you add more information to the array, MATLAB has to allocate a new block of memory just slightly larger, and copy the old array, then delete the old array -- for every iteration.
